Svelte 苗条如何在两种颜色之间轻松过渡?

Svelte 苗条如何在两种颜色之间轻松过渡?,svelte,tween,Svelte,Tween,svelte是否内置支持两种颜色之间的粗花呢/缓和,或者我应该为此编写自己的插值函数 我想要一个div来改变背景颜色,我可以以任何方式提供CSS颜色。没有内置的支持,您必须自己添加。然而,该示例将使用d3插值 从'd3 interpolate'导入{interpolateLab}; 从“苗条/运动”导入{tweeed}; 常量颜色=[ “rgb(255,62,0)”, “rgb(64179255)”, ‘rgb(103、103、120)’ ]; 常量颜色=粗花呢(颜色[0]{ 持续时间:800

svelte是否内置支持两种颜色之间的粗花呢/缓和,或者我应该为此编写自己的插值函数


我想要一个div来改变背景颜色,我可以以任何方式提供CSS颜色。

没有内置的支持,您必须自己添加。然而,该示例将使用
d3插值


从'd3 interpolate'导入{interpolateLab};
从“苗条/运动”导入{tweeed};
常量颜色=[
“rgb(255,62,0)”,
“rgb(64179255)”,
‘rgb(103、103、120)’
];
常量颜色=粗花呢(颜色[0]{
持续时间:800,
插值:插值elab
});
{#每个颜色为c}
{c}
{/每个}
{$color}